London Limoges train

Limoges is one of the beautiful cities in the France. Overlooking a river among green hills, Limoges has long been synonymous with the finest porcelain, while its tradition of enamelware goes back even further. There are lot of places to hangout and always more to discover. The air of prosperity, style and joie de vivre continues today, with good shops and restaurants and plenty to do.

Limoges AttractionsThe most beautiful part of Limoges is The Cathedral Saint-Etienne, which was built between the 13th and 16th-centuries. The cathedral is one of the few gothic-style monuments in southern France. The nightlife of Limoges is not for the constant partier. The nights get quiet real fast and the people seem to like it that way. Although some bars are open quite late, the clientele is not the rowdy bunch, but more relaxed and easy-going.

Travel to Limoges by Eurostar

Eurostar trains are the symbol of speed, thrill and comfort. Eurostar trains are the most convenient and stress free means of transport to travel with in Europe. Due to its high speed of 186mph, the cities become closer. You can easily reach the Limoges with Eurostar, simply change at Paris and travel on to Limoges with Eurostar Partner SNCF. You simply need to hop on the Eurostar train from London St Pancras International Station to Gare Du Nord Paris station. From Paris Gare du Nord, take metro line 5 in the direction of Place d'Italie (or go by taxi) to Paris Austerlitz for frequent connecting trains. The journey will take 6hr 30 min to reach the beautiful city Limoges.
